SAN BERNARDINO - Police on Wednesday found what they believe to be the car involved in a hit-and-run on 40th Street last week that killed a young man and critically injured his teenage stepbrother.
The vehicle might have been used in a vehicle burglary in a Stater Bros. parking lot on Kendall Drive a few minutes before the collision that killed 19-year-old Thomas Joseph Meeks and injured his 15-year-old stepbrother, whom police have not identified.
